Instructions
Prepare the poached pears
Combine all ingredients in a suitable pot and bring to a boil then reduce to a simmer and cook for ten minutes. Add the pears and simmer an additional ten minutes. Remove from the heat and allow to cool completely.
Remove the pears from the poaching liquid and refrigerate. Strain the poaching liquid into a clean pot and bring to a boil again. Reduce to a simmer and cook until the liquid becomes thick enough to lightly coat the back of a spoon. Chill and reserve.
Prepare almond vinaigrette
Combine all ingredients except the oil in a small bowl and mix. Add salt and pepper. Whisk in the oil and add more salt and pepper to taste.
Assemble the dish
Slice the poached pears lengthwise into 1/4" slices and fan them around the outside of the plates. Toss the Asian pears, frisee and Italian parsley in the vinaigrette and divide into the center of each plate and sprinkle with the toasted almonds. Drizzle the reduced poaching liquid around the perimeter of the plate.
